The name Itzel has seen a fascinating journey in terms of popularity over the past few decades in the United States. In the late 70s and early 80s, it started with a modest number of births annually, ranging from just 5 in 1977 to 12 in 1983. However, by the mid-80s, there was a notable increase, with 26 births recorded in 1986.

The name's popularity continued to rise throughout the 90s and early 2000s, reaching a peak of 879 births in 2004. This trend suggests that Itzel was becoming more widely recognized and appreciated as a unique and beautiful name during this period.

Despite a slight dip after 2004, the popularity of Itzel has remained consistently high. Between 2006 and 2015, the number of births with the name Itzel ranged from 789 to 652 annually, indicating that it has become an established favorite among parents.

In recent years, there has been a resurgence in the popularity of the name Itzel. From 2018 onwards, the number of births has increased steadily, reaching 839 in 2023. This upward trend indicates that Itzel continues to be a beloved choice for parents seeking a distinctive and meaningful name for their children.

In total, there have been 19,632 births with the name Itzel in the United States since records began. This figure is a testament to the enduring appeal of this unique name over time.
